Thomas Hammerman, MLIS, LMFT
Thomas
Hammerman is a marriage and family therapist with an extensive background and expertise.
He was a postgraduate clinical fellow at The Family Institute at Northwestern University.
He holds a Master of Science in Marriage and Family Therapy degree from Northwestern
University and received his clinical training at the Family Institutes Bette D.
Harris Family and Child Clinic. While at the Family Institute he was a member of the
Family Business Program, where he conducted research as well as provided consultation to
family businesses.
Thomas Hammerman received his Bachelor of Arts degree from St.
Johns College in Annapolis, Maryland. In addition he also holds a Master of Library
and Information Science degree from Dominican University.
